An explosion causes debris to rise vertically with an initial speed of 72 feet per second. The formula h = -16t2 + 72t describes the height of the debris above the ground, h, in feet, t seconds after the explosion. How long will it take for the debris to hit the ground? When will the debris be 32 feet above the ground?
